On a chilly 40 degree morning in October of 2017
the game camera I had set up
over the remains of a hog we had processed
caught this Caracara
of the eponymous Byrd knife.

Smaller Black Vultures will not contest a Caracara for carrion
but the turkey buzzards in the picture are much larger
so the "Mexican Eagle" is social distancing.
